yes, this is usually due to possible 'overheating' if running the air for a long time... since if the fuel ran out, the generator would just be 'out of fuel', with no 'code' associated with that...
as for the battery issue, it's likely you may have 'accidentally' hit the Use/Store switch, which would still allow the lights and fans to work since the converter is now being powered by the generator, but the batteries would not be charging... the batteries 'died' during that time, and when the generator shut down, no battery power was available to continue powering anything.
